About Virginia
Virginia, Minnesota is home to 12 public schools, with combined enrollment of approximately 1,937 students. By school count, it is a moderately sized city.
On the level-by-level breakdown, the city covers 2 elementary, 8 high, and 2 other.
Average school size in Virginia is around 161 students, 55% below the Minnesota average of about 357.
Over the past 7-year window. Total public-school enrollment in Virginia has expanded 6% since SY 2017-18, moving from about 1,827 students to 1,937.
